    About this product

    Clipy is an AI agent-native screen recorder that turns every recording into both a video for humans and a markdown report that AI agents like Claude Code, Codex, and Cursor can read and act on. The platform captures screen recordings with audio, cursor context, and click targets, then automatically generates a .md twin containing the summary, transcript, and key moments with frame references. This allows developers to record bugs or tasks and have AI agents understand and execute fixes without replaying video.

    What is Clipy?

    Clipy is a screen recording tool designed specifically for AI agent workflows. It records screen, tab, or window activity with optional webcam and microphone, then produces a shareable video link alongside a machine-readable markdown report. The platform runs on Mac, Chrome, and web browsers, with no viewer sign-up required. It was created to bridge the gap between human visual communication and AI agent comprehension.

    Key Features

    • Agent-readable output — Every recording automatically generates a .md report with summary, transcript, and key moments that Claude Code, Codex, and Cursor can parse.
    • One-command agent setup — Agents can self-install the CLI, skill, and MCP server by pasting a single prompt into Claude Code, Codex, or Cursor.
    • Loom migration — Import existing Loom libraries with titles intact, converting videos into agent-readable markdown reports.
    • Browser-based recording — Record directly from the web without app installation, supporting HD up to 4K quality.
    • Unlimited recording length — No time caps on recordings, with no watermarks ever applied.
    • Instant share links — Links are ready in under 2 seconds after stopping recording, viewable without sign-up.
    • Free video tools — Includes Loom downloader, MP4 to GIF converter, video compressor, and other browser-based utilities.

    How does Clipy work?

    Clipy works in three steps: click record and select a tab, window, or screen; stop when done and the clip uploads in the background; share the generated link. Each recording automatically produces a markdown twin with summary, transcript, and key moments showing frames and click targets. For agent setup, users paste a prompt into Claude Code, Codex, or Cursor that installs the CLI globally, runs login, installs the Clipy skill, and registers the MCP server.

    Pricing

    Clipy offers free recording with Google sign-in to save and share links. All features are free with no watermarks, no recording length limits, and no viewer sign-up required.
